Output 88866810433e013322060d4ae10a3918ff771d1f4c4a56c245e95abd2e08dcc3:1

value
3360660
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 a1cca90071ebe5a6c5d98d8f5314faf04b799168 OP_EQUALVERIFY OP_CHECKSIG
address
1FkWxvV1bmJ52as9rusoEgoL1rgbiRib4d
transaction
88866810433e013322060d4ae10a3918ff771d1f4c4a56c245e95abd2e08dcc3
spent
true